Abstract

This draft European Standard establishes general principles for the construction, use and testing of circulation pumps having a rated power input P1 <= 200 W, intended to be used in heating installations and domestic hot water service installations. The requirements of this European Standard may apply to circulation pumps for domestic use having a rated power input above 200 W up to and including 300 W. However, this decision depends on agreement between the supplier and purchaser. Circulation pumps with a rated power input above 200 W for professional/commercial use are not covered by this European Standard. Together with EN 809:1998 this European Standard covers the mechanical aspects of safety and performance for circulation pumps. As regards safety requirements for electrotechnical parts of circulation pumps EN 60 335-2-51:1991 applies. All known hazards which are likely to occur at normal installation and operation are covered by this European Standard. This European Standard does not contain any requirements and tests for airborne and structureborne noise emission. These items are going to be dealt with in an amendment. This European Standard applies to: a) A.C. circulation pumps having a rated power input P1 <= 200 W intended to be used in ordinary heating water systems with a maximum permissible inlet temperature of TF <= 110 °C and a maximum outlet working pressure p2maxo <= 6 bar. b) A.C. circulation pumps having a rated power input P1 <= 200 W intended to be used in domestic hot water installations with a permissible inlet temperature of TF <= 65 °C and a maximum outlet working pressure p2maxo <= 10 bar. The technical specifications given in this European Standard are limited to apply only to circulation pumps of the glandless type. This European Standard applies to circulation pumps which are manufactured after the date of issue of this European Standard.
